监控中心如何实现多维度数据统计?

在当今信息化时代,数据已经成为企业、政府等组织运营决策的重要依据。而监控中心作为数据收集和分析的核心,如何实现多维度数据统计,成为了一个关键问题。本文将深入探讨监控中心如何实现多维度数据统计,为读者提供一些实用的方法和技巧。

一、多维度数据统计的意义

多维度数据统计是指从多个角度、多个层面分析数据,从而全面了解数据背后的信息。在监控中心,多维度数据统计具有以下重要意义:

  1. 全面了解业务状况:通过多维度数据统计,监控中心可以全面了解业务运行状况,为决策者提供有力支持。
  2. 发现潜在问题:多维度数据统计有助于发现业务运行中的潜在问题,提前预警,降低风险。
  3. 优化资源配置:通过多维度数据统计,监控中心可以优化资源配置,提高工作效率。

二、监控中心实现多维度数据统计的方法

  1. 数据采集:首先,监控中心需要采集各类数据,包括业务数据、设备数据、用户数据等。数据采集可以通过以下途径实现:

    • 网络监控:对网络流量、带宽、延迟等数据进行采集。
    • 设备监控:对服务器、数据库、存储等设备性能数据进行采集。
    • 用户行为分析:对用户访问、操作等行为数据进行采集。
  2. 数据存储:将采集到的数据存储在数据库中,以便后续分析。数据存储可以使用以下方式:

    • 关系型数据库:适用于结构化数据存储。
    • 非关系型数据库:适用于非结构化数据存储。
  3. 数据分析:对存储的数据进行多维度分析,包括以下方面:

    • 时间序列分析:分析数据随时间变化的趋势。
    • 关联分析:分析数据之间的关联关系。
    • 聚类分析:将数据划分为不同的类别。
    • 预测分析:根据历史数据预测未来趋势。
  4. 可视化展示:将分析结果以图表、报表等形式展示出来,方便决策者直观了解业务状况。可视化展示可以使用以下工具:

    • BI工具:如Tableau、Power BI等。
    • 数据可视化库:如ECharts、D3.js等。

三、案例分析

以下是一个监控中心实现多维度数据统计的案例分析:

案例背景:某企业拥有多个分支机构,需要监控各个分支机构的业务运行状况。

解决方案

  1. 数据采集:通过网络监控、设备监控、用户行为分析等方式采集数据。
  2. 数据存储:将采集到的数据存储在分布式数据库中。
  3. 数据分析:对数据进行分析,包括业务数据、设备数据、用户数据等。
  4. 可视化展示:使用BI工具将分析结果以图表、报表等形式展示出来。

效果

  1. 全面了解业务状况:通过多维度数据统计,企业可以全面了解各个分支机构的业务运行状况。
  2. 发现潜在问题:及时发现分支机构运行中的潜在问题,提前预警。
  3. 优化资源配置:根据分析结果,优化资源配置,提高工作效率。

总之,监控中心实现多维度数据统计是一个复杂的过程,需要从数据采集、存储、分析到可视化展示等多个环节进行优化。通过合理的方法和技巧,监控中心可以为企业、政府等组织提供有力的数据支持。

猜你喜欢:网络流量采集